Replacement Plan: (products less than $200):
What is covered: This Plan covers reimbursement for your product in the event the product fails due to a breakdown, normal wear and tear,
failure due to dust, heat, humidity and failures manifesting from power surges. A mechanical or electrical breakdown caused by unintentional
and accidental damage from handling of the product is also covered. We will reimburse you for replacement of the product with a check,
voucher or shopping card, at our discretion, for the original purchase price of your product, including taxes, as indicated on your receipt, when
required due to a breakdown as defined above which is not covered under any insurance policy, or any other warranty.
Term of Coverage: Term commences upon your date of purchase and continues for the period of two (2) years. Coverage for accidental
damage from handling begins on the date you purchase your product. All other coverage begins upon the expiration of the shortest portion of
the product’s manufacturer’s warranty.
How it works: If your product fails after the manufacturer’s warranty, contact customer service at 866-231-9734 to process your claim in
accordance with the terms and conditions of this Plan. We will pay for the cost of shipping your product back for replacement.
Service Plan: (products $200 and over):
What is Covered: This Plan covers parts and labor costs resulting from a breakdown, normal wear and tear, failure due to dust, heat,
humidity and failures manifesting from power surges. A mechanical or electrical breakdown caused by unintentional and accidental damage
from handling of the product is also covered.
Term of Coverage: Term commences upon your date of purchase and continues for the period indicated on your receipt. Coverage for
accidental damage from handling begins on the date you purchase your product. All other coverage begins upon the expiration of the shortest
portion of your product’s manufacturer’s warranty.
How it works: If your product fails, call 866-231-9734 to process your claim. If in-home service is provided for the full term of your
manufacturer’s warranty, then it will be provided under this Plan. If in-home service is not provided, unless otherwise noted, NEW will be
responsible for delivery or the cost of delivery of the product to the service center for repair or replacement. Non-original manufacturer’s parts
may be used for repair of the product if original parts are unavailable or may cause a substantial delay in service.
No Lemon Policy: After three (3) service repairs have been completed on an individual product, for the same defect, and that individual
product requires a fourth (4) repair, as determined by us, we will replace it with a product of comparable performance, not to exceed the
original purchase price. Replacement products may be new or rebuilt to meet the manufacturer’s specifications of the original product at our
discretion. Technological advances may result in a replacement product with a lower selling price than the original product. Repairs performed
while the product is under the manufacturer’s warranty do not apply. Preventative maintenance checks, cleanings, product diagnosis and
customer education are not considered repairs for the purposes of the No Lemon Policy.
Limit of liability: For any single claim, the limit of liability under this Plan is the lesser of the cost of (1) authorized repairs, (2) replacement
with a product with similar features, (3) reimbursement for authorized repairs or replacement or (4) the price that you paid for the product. The
total liability under this Plan is the purchase price you paid for the product; in the event that the total of all authorized repairs exceeds the
purchase price paid for the product or we replace the product with another of equal or greater value, we shall have satisfied all obligations
owed under this Plan.
